Book Description

January 1, 1999
The philosophy found in the I Ching was created by the ancients from their careful observaton of nature. We 'moderns' can use the sixty-four hexagrams found in the I Ching as a predictive tool to enhance our lives and reconcile our spiritual and physical selves. When one consults the 'I CHing', the hexagram gives the general background of the situation, while the lines indicate the correct way in which to handle the specific circumstance. This masterful translation by Hua-Ching Ni is popular throughout the world.

About the Author

Hua-Ching Ni, author, teacher and healer, addresses the essential nature of human life and works to further the personal growth and spiritual development of this and future generations. Raised in a long family tradition of healing and spirituality, Hua-Ching Ni spent his youth learning from highly-achieved masters in the mountains of China. He is the beneficiary of a broad spiritual tradition passed down since the golden age of China and is the author of over 40 books on Taoism, natural healing and spirituality.

5.0 out of 5 stars The best ever I-Ching, January 5, 2001
By 
"acuguy" (Los Angeles, CA United States) - See all my reviews
This review is from: I Ching: The Book of Changes and the Unchanging Truth (Hardcover)
This is really two books in one. The first 200 pages or so gives a great deal of information on the traditional Taoist astrology and numerology that underlies the I-Ching. As valuable as this information is, it is the translation of the I-Ching itself where this work really shines. It is evident the author has a deep understanding of both the meaning of this text and the culture form which this teaching arose. In several instances the author gives facinating insites on ancient Chinese life and culture while explaining the meaning of the hexagrams. A great contirbution to the world's understanding of this classic text. A must for all readers from casual to scholars.

5.0 out of 5 stars Most helpful "I Ching", January 5, 2006
This review is from: I Ching: The Book of Changes and the Unchanging Truth (Hardcover)
for me right now. And has been for the last 8 years. I refer to others sometimes (whether Cleary, or the Kuan Yin versions, LeGuin's is fun, Wing's workbook amazing, and the seminal but difficult to interpret translation by Legge). And have been intrigued by Karcher's when I've browsed in the bookstore, also recommended by one of my teachers.

This one always speaks to me when I consult it, or simply study it. And the introduction to chinese cosmology in the first section is so well written and an excellent introduction for beginners.

I'd recommend that beginners browse through the many books offered out there. This one came highly reommended by my teachers, and I continue to use it. Find one (or preferably several) that speak to "you". We all have our own path in the Tao to follow, pick your guide with your teacher or you own intuition.
